​My Adventure Motorcycles & Gear

I currently ride two adventure motorcycles: a 2018 Kawasaki KLR 650 and a 2024 Honda Transalp 700.

​

For the Pan-American leg of my journey, I'll be riding the KLR 650. For those familiar with this model, rest assured—both the Doohickey and Thermobob upgrades have been completed.

 

The bike is also equipped with a front fork brace and SW-Motech crash protection to enhance stability and safety on rugged terrain.

My luggage setup includes 46-liter Givi Trekker panniers and a 33-liter top case, providing ample storage for long-distance travel. I also carry two 2.5-liter Givi fuel packs, mounted on the rear of each pannier for extended range.

​

For navigation and communication, I use a TomTom Rider 550 GPS navigator and a Garmin InReach satellite communicator, ensuring I stay on track and connected in remote areas.

Riding Gear

​

All of my gear is personally selected and not sponsored. I have a strong preference for REV'IT! apparel due to its comfort, durability, and weather protection.

​

  • Riding Pants: REV'IT! Sand 4 H2O

  • Jacket System: REV'IT! Nucleus armored top layered with the Component 2 H2O jacket

  • Helmet: Scorpion EXO-AT960

  • Boots: REV'IT! Everest GTX

​

This setup has been carefully chosen to handle the demands of long-distance adventure riding in a variety of climates and terrains.
